Conditions of Entry:


Conditions of Entry:
1. Open to ECOAA paid-up members only.
2. The original paintings must be solely conceived and created by the submitting artist within the last 18 months. Work completed during a workshop and/or under tutelage of an instructor is ineligible. Paintings derived or based on work by another visual artist are ineligible.  Works may be based on photograph(s) only if the original photograph(s) was/were taken by the submitting artist. The submitting artist must be the sole holder of copyright interest in the submitted paintings.
3. The work must not have been previously exhibited.
4. Up to two pieces may be entered. The maximum height AND width of either piece including the frame is 48”.  
Only two-dimensional work will be accepted. No photography.
5. A frame is optional. If unframed, the work must be on a gallery style support, canvas, or panel, minimum 1.5” deep with finished or painted edges.
6. Artwork must be ready to hang with a secure wire. See ECOAA’s website for details.
7. If desired, it is up to each individual artist to insurance their work while it is on the gallery premises.
8. All award winners will be notified.
9. The Gallery has no means to accept payment, the artist will be contacted IMMEDIATELY and determine how they would accept payment.  No HST and no Commission will be collected by the Gallery. If as artist pays HST, they should include it in the asking price. ECOAA will take a 20% commission. The artist will be required to remit the 20% back to ECOAA.
10. If the Sale originates from our website during show, the buyer will be referred to the artist who will handle the sale and remit 20% commission back to ECOAA.
10. Entries for jurying must be made online and photos of the work submitted online with a one-page artist statement and/or CV. See our website for sizing photos.
11. ECOAA Volunteers will be responsible for the hanging and display of the artwork. During the exhibition no artwork may be removed by the artist.
12. The Gallery holds the right to photograph artwork, to own any such photographs and to reproduce it for catalogues, promotions, etc.
13. Artists agree to have ECOAA photograph and reproduce artwork for the purposes of advertising, catalogues, promotions, and placement on ECOAA’s website, newsletter, and social media.
14. A non- refundable registration flat fee of $25.00 is required. 
15. Each artist may submit up to two works for jurying and hanging. Only this work is eligible for awards.
16. All art work must be for sale.
 
Bonus Option: Additional sales opportunity. In addition to the submissions for the juried show and awards, each artist may submit up to two additional pieces of work for the “Flat Rack”. This works is not eligible to win an award. It must be original work in any medium (no photography) but may have been exhibited before. Only two-dimensional work. It must be unframed and thin. Work on paper should have a backing provided; canvas board is fine; work on panel should not be thicker than ¼’’. Nothing larger than 25” high and 25” wide. These pieces must be presented in crystal clear sealed bags. Make sure your name and information are on the back and visible through the bag. It is understood that someone may decide not to deliver their “Flat Rack” pieces to the Gallery, if neither of their other pieces were accepted for the jurying and awards process. However, it is possible to have all work submitted for jurying and awards rejected and still be allowed to participate with the sale of up to two works for the “Flat Rack”. The organizing committee and the Gallery reserve the right to reject any work for the “Flat Rack” if in their opinion, the work is not appropriate.
The artist will be contacted immediately in the event of a sale and determine how they will accept payment. ECOAA will take a 20% commission on a sale.
